diff --git a/src/view/MainWindow.py b/src/view/MainWindow.py
index fd36a135..18521df4 100644
--- a/src/view/MainWindow.py
+++ b/src/view/MainWindow.py
@@ -18,27 +18,25 @@ from view.AboutWindow import AboutWindow
from model.Study import Study
no_model_action = [
- "actionOuvrir_une_tude", "actionR_seau", "actionNouvelle_tude_RubarBE",
- "actionOuvrir_une_tude_2", "actionImporter_un_jeu_de_donn_es_MAGE",
- "actionImporter_un_jeu_de_donn_es_RubarBE"
+ "action_menu_new", "action_menu_open", "action_menu_import_mage",
+ "action_menu_import_rubarbe", "action_toolBar_open",
]
model_action = [
- "actionenregistrer_etude_en_cours", "actionfermer_etude_en_cours",
- "actionFermer", "actionEnregistrer", "actionEnregistrer_2",
- "actionEnregistrer_sous", "actionArchiver",
+ "action_menu_close", "action_menu_save_maille", "action_menu_save",
+ "action_menu_save_as", "action_toolBar_close", "action_toolBar_save",
]
other_model_action = [
- "actionlancer_solveur",
+ "action_toolBar_run_solver", "action_toolBar_kill_solver"
]
define_model_action = [
- "actionReseau", "actionGeometrie",
- "actionMaillage", "actionlancer_mailleur_externe",
- "actionCond_Limites", "actionApp_Lat_raux",
- "actionDeversements", "actionTroncons",
- "actionFrottements", "actionOuvrages",
+ "action_toolBar_network", "action_toolBar_geometry",
+ "action_toolBar_maillage", "action_toolBar_run_mailleur",
+ "action_toolBar_cond_limites", "action_toolBar_App_Lateraux",
+ "action_toolBar_Deversements", "action_toolBar_Troncons",
+ "action_toolBar_Frottements", "action_toolBar_Ouvrages",
]
action = (
@@ -56,7 +54,7 @@ class ApplicationWindow(QMainWindow, ListedSubWindow):
self.model = None
# UI
self.ui = loadUi(
- os.path.join(os.path.dirname(__file__), "ui", "MainWindow_old.ui"),
+ os.path.join(os.path.dirname(__file__), "ui", "MainWindow.ui"),
self
)
@@ -83,30 +81,32 @@ class ApplicationWindow(QMainWindow, ListedSubWindow):
"""
actions = {
# Menu action
- "actionA_propos": self.open_about,
- "actionConfiguration_de_Pamhyr": self.open_configure,
- "actionR_seau": self.open_new_study,
- "actionEnregistrer_2": self.save_study,
- "actionEnregistrer_sous": self.save_as_study,
+ "action_menu_config": self.open_configure,
+ "action_menu_new": self.open_new_study,
+ "action_menu_open": self.open_model,
+ "action_menu_save": self.save_study,
+ "action_menu_save_as": self.save_as_study,
+ ## Help
+ "action_menu_about": self.open_about,
# ToolBar action
- "actionquitter_application": self.close,
- "actionOuvrir_une_tude": self.open_model,
- "actionenregistrer_etude_en_cours": self.save_study,
- "actionfermer_etude_en_cours": self.close_model,
- "actionlancer_solveur": self.open_dummy,
- "actioninterrompt_simulation_en_cours": self.open_dummy,
- "actionafficher_listings_simulation": self.open_dummy,
- "actionlancer_solveur": self.open_dummy,
- "actionReseau": lambda: self.open_dummy("Networks"),
- "actionGeometrie": lambda: self.open_dummy("Geomerty"),
- "actionMaillage": lambda: self.open_dummy("Maillage"),
- "actionlancer_mailleur_externe": lambda: self.open_dummy("Lancement mailleur externe"),
- "actionCond_Limites": lambda: self.open_dummy("Condition Limites"),
- "actionApp_Lat_raux": lambda: self.open_dummy("Apport Lateraux"),
- "actionDeversements": lambda: self.open_dummy("Deversement"),
- "actionTroncons": lambda: self.open_dummy("Tronçons"),
- "actionFrottements": lambda: self.open_dummy("Frottements"),
- "actionOuvrages": lambda: self.open_dummy("Ouvrages"),
+ "action_toolBar_quit": self.close,
+ "action_toolBar_open": self.open_model,
+ "action_toolBar_save": self.save_study,
+ "action_toolBar_close": self.close_model,
+ "action_toolBar_run_solver": self.open_dummy,
+ "action_toolBar_kill_solver": self.open_dummy,
+ "action_toolBar_listing": self.open_dummy,
+ ## Current actions
+ "action_toolBar_network": lambda: self.open_dummy("Network"),
+ "action_toolBar_geometry": lambda: self.open_dummy("Geomerty"),
+ "action_toolBar_maillage": lambda: self.open_dummy("Maillage"),
+ "action_toolBar_run_mailleur": lambda: self.open_dummy("Lancement mailleur externe"),
+ "action_toolBar_cond_limites": lambda: self.open_dummy("Condition Limites"),
+ "action_toolBar_App_Lateraux": lambda: self.open_dummy("Apport Lateraux"),
+ "action_toolBar_Deversements": lambda: self.open_dummy("Deversement"),
+ "action_toolBar_Troncons": lambda: self.open_dummy("Tronçons"),
+ "action_toolBar_Frottements": lambda: self.open_dummy("Frottements"),
+ "action_toolBar_Ouvrages": lambda: self.open_dummy("Ouvrages"),
}
for action in actions:
diff --git a/src/view/ui/MainWindow.ui b/src/view/ui/MainWindow.ui
index d9c42155..da74b972 100644
--- a/src/view/ui/MainWindow.ui
+++ b/src/view/ui/MainWindow.ui
@@ -75,33 +75,32 @@
&Fichier
-
-
+
-
+
-
-
+
+
-
+
-
-
-
-
+
+
+
+
-
+
-
+
-
+
-
-
+
+
-
-
-
-
-
-
+
+
+
+
+
+
@@ -196,9 +195,9 @@
&Aide
-
-
-
+
+
+
@@ -257,18 +256,18 @@
false
-
-
-
-
-
-
-
+
+
+
+
+
+
+
-
-
-
-
+
+
+
+
@@ -289,20 +288,20 @@
true
-
+
-
+
-
+
-
+
-
+
-
+
-
+
false
@@ -311,7 +310,7 @@
ressources/edit.pngressources/edit.png
- Nouvelle étude MAGE
+ Nouvelle étude
@@ -323,7 +322,7 @@
Ctrl+N
-
+
ressources/open.pngressources/open.png
@@ -340,7 +339,7 @@
Ctrl+R
-
+
ressources/open.png
@@ -353,7 +352,7 @@
Ctrl+O
-
+
Importer un jeu de données MAGE
@@ -361,12 +360,12 @@
-
+
Importer un jeu de données RubarBE
-
+
../ressources/menu/gtk-close.png../ressources/menu/gtk-close.png
@@ -375,7 +374,7 @@
Fermer
-
+
true
@@ -386,7 +385,7 @@
Enregistrer le maillage
-
+
ressources/gtk-save.pngressources/gtk-save.png
@@ -398,7 +397,7 @@
Ctrl+S
-
+
ressources/gtk-save-as.pngressources/gtk-save-as.png
@@ -410,17 +409,17 @@
Ctrl+Shift+S
-
+
Archiver
-
+
Configuration de Pamhyr
-
+
../ressources/menu/gtk-quit.png../ressources/menu/gtk-quit.png
@@ -432,37 +431,37 @@
Ctrl+F4
-
+
Éditer le réseau
-
+
Éditer la géométrie
-
+
Importer une géométrie
-
+
Exporter la géométrie
-
+
Lancer le mailleur externe
-
+
Choix du mailleur par bief
-
+
false
@@ -470,7 +469,7 @@
Visualiser la géométrie maillée
-
+
false
@@ -478,7 +477,7 @@
Exporter le maillage
-
+
false
@@ -486,7 +485,7 @@
Supprimer le maillage du bief courant
-
+
false
@@ -494,12 +493,12 @@
Supprimer l'ensemble des maillages
-
+
Abscisse - Cote
-
+
XYZ
@@ -678,17 +677,17 @@
Cartographier le bief courant
-
+
Aide de PAMHYR
-
+
Aide de MAGE
-
+
À propos
@@ -705,7 +704,7 @@
Ouvrir une étude
-
+
ressources/save.pngressources/save.png
@@ -720,7 +719,7 @@
-
+
ressources/gtk-close.pngressources/gtk-close.png
@@ -735,7 +734,7 @@
Ctrl+F
-
+
ressources/exit_bis.pngressources/exit_bis.png
@@ -750,7 +749,7 @@
Ctrl+Q
-
+
ressources/gtk-execute.pngressources/gtk-execute.png
@@ -765,7 +764,7 @@
Ctrl+X
-
+
false
@@ -783,7 +782,7 @@
Ctrl+C
-
+
ressources/gnome-stock-insert-table.pngressources/gnome-stock-insert-table.png
@@ -795,7 +794,7 @@
Lancer le mailleur externe sur la géométrie du bief courant
-
+
false
@@ -810,7 +809,7 @@
Aficher les listings de la simulation courante
-
+
ressources/reseau3_24.pngressources/reseau3_24.png
@@ -822,7 +821,7 @@
Ouvrir l'éditeur de la topologie du réseau
-
+
ressources/geometrie0.pngressources/geometrie0.png
@@ -834,7 +833,7 @@
Ouvrir l'éditeur de géométrie
-
+
ressources/mailles-50.pngressources/mailles-50.png
@@ -846,7 +845,7 @@
Afficher le maillage
-
+
Cond. Limites
@@ -857,7 +856,7 @@
-
+
App. Latéraux
@@ -865,7 +864,7 @@
Ouvrir l'éditeur des Apports Latéraux Distribués
-
+
Déversements
@@ -873,7 +872,7 @@
Ouvrir l'éditeur des Déversements Latéraux
-
+
Tronçons
@@ -881,7 +880,7 @@
Ouvrir l'éditeur des tronçons pour les frottements et Apports Latéraux
-
+
Frottements
@@ -889,7 +888,7 @@
Ouvrir l'éditeur des frottements au fond
-
+
Ouvrages